Is anyone else struggling to drink? I'm never thirsty but know I have to up my water intake. It's almost torture forcing even a litre of water down my throat.
I haven't lost any weight in the last 3 months, I'm sure it's because I'm not drinking enough.
Any advice, tips, help gladly received.

Yes to finding the right drinking vessel. I can drink twice as much from a flask with a lip than from a regular glass. I don't know why but when I start to drink I suck down more from the flask and that adds up over the day.

It doesn't have to be water. I have more decaf tea than anything because I'm more likely to drink a hot drink than cold in winter. I have a few flavours to choose from for variety. Some people find success with hot squash too.

Other ideas: make soup for lunch, or have a home made smoothie, or have a small cup of water/skimmed milk/oat milk/squash before you eat anything.

A thing that also worked for me was tracking my fluid intake. Even before MJ I was awful at drinking enough, I now use an app (Waterllama, other ones are available) and set a target to hit, it's really helped me keep focused on staying hydrated.
